28-2-2201. Residential construction contracts -- disclosure and warranty requirements. (1) For the purposes of this section, "residential construction contract" means a contract between a general contractor and an owner for the construction of a new residence.

Most contractors are familiar with the ?one-year warranty,? assuming that they are not liable for workmanship defects after one year.

Montana has a ten year statute of repose for construction defects. MCA § 27-2-208. However, if the injury occurred in the tenth year, the claim may be brought within one year of the injury occurring.

It is equivalent to the contractor warranting that no defects or deficiencies will develop in its construction work for a period of a year, combined with a promise to return to the jobsite to repair or replace any work which is found to be defective or deficient before the expiration of the one year period.

§ 27-2-208 acts as an absolute bar to all claims for damages to real property resulting from design, planning, or other construction brought more than 10 years later. Hill Cty. High Sch., 2017 MT 20, ¶ 12, 390 P. 3d at 605.

For claims related to personal property damage, the statute of limitations is two years.

Breach of obligation other than contract. For the breach of an obligation not arising from contract, the measure of damages, except where otherwise expressly provided by this code, is the amount which will compensate for all the detriment proximately caused thereby, whether it could have been anticipated or not.
